The bottom line for me is that for 50-60 large you are going to get a pretty doggone good automobile no matter what you buy. What is "best" is very dependent upon the priorities of the individual. That might be German (BMW or M-, Japanese (Lexus, Acura, or Infiniti), or even American (Caddy). Some might even argue for British (Jag)! For me, of course, the choice was easy - the 545i Sport. But if the car was unavailable with the V8, or unavailable with the Sport package, I'd probably have ended up with the Acura RL.

With all that being said, I think the Japanese have some worries coming from Korea. I drove a rental Hyundai Sonata a couple weeks ago. When I saw the car I was very disappointed with the rental company's offering. However, after driving it a couple thousand miles my opinion was very different. Not a bad car at all, and quite competitive with the Accord. Interior fitments were still not up to the Honda standard, but they are getting better all the time. And the handling was at the highest level for a routine family sedan.

Why don't you just let him read this article, subtley point out that Acura doesn't even make a car that could be compared fairly then point out this quote:

"A quick glance at the results shows they traded points back and forth, the 545i edging the M45 in some areas, the Infiniti fighting back in others. The performance ratings are nearly dead even, while on the subjective side, the BMW pulls ahead in the driving-related categories only to lose ground for it's styling, comfort and ergonomics. That said, the 545i remains the enthusiast's choice for any kind of serious road work. Of our three, it's still the fastest, best handling and most satisfying car to drive. But with cars like the Infiniti M45 offering a more balanced sport/luxury solution for less money, being fastest is no longer enough."

Check out the latest issue of R&T, they rate the 545 2nd after the M45, but ahead of the RL. Everyone agrees the 545 is the best 'drivers car', and that should tell you all you need to know. BMW's are driver's cars, they can't compete with the Japanese on reliability or 'high tech goodies'. But if you want the best car to drive, it's the 545, no doubt.

I think it's interesting that people try to say a car is 'better' than another. That's like saying one person is 'better' than another. Unless you're comparing an absolute scumbag to a saint, it really comes down to what you think is important.
